Czym jest OpenClaw?
OpenClaw to samodzielny osobisty asystent AI.
Może działać na Twoim własnym komputerze i odbierać wiadomości przez kanały czatu, takie jak Telegram
Może również wywoływać wykonanie, strony internetowe, przeglądarki i inne funkcje, aby pomóc w różnych automatyzowanych zadaniach

Ten poradnik jest odpowiedni dla osób bez żadnego doświadczenia, wystarczy postępować zgodnie z krokami, aby zakończyć instalację
Szacowany czas: 1-2 godziny

Co trzeba przygotować przed rozpoczęciem?
Przed rozpoczęciem prosimy o przygotowanie następujących rzeczy:
●Jednego nieużywanego komputera
●Zarejestruj bota Telegram i zapisz token bota
Jednocześnie zdobądź swój Telegram User ID (będzie potrzebne w przyszłej konfiguracji białej listy)
● Zarejestruj konto na platformie API dużego modelu i najpierw doładuj niewielką kwotę


Jedna, tutorial rejestracji bota Telegram:

1. Otwórz Telegram, wyszukaj i wejdź w @BotFather
2. Wyślij do @BotFather polecenie: /newbot
3. Wprowadź kolejno dwie informacje:
• Nazwa bota: nazwa widoczna dla użytkowników
• Nazwa użytkownika bota: używana do wyszukiwania
Zasady nazewnictwa użytkownika bota: można używać tylko liter, cyfr i podkreśleń, musi kończyć się na bot
Na przykład: my_xiaoc752_bot lub Myxiaoc752Bot
4. Po pomyślnym utworzeniu, otrzymasz ciąg tokenów, w formacie podobnym do: 123456789:AA......
Ten token musisz zachować, będzie potrzebny do konfiguracji Telegrama

Tutorial rejestracji bota Telegram

Dwa, zdobądź swój Telegram User ID

1. Otwórz Telegram, wyszukaj i wejdź w dowolnego bota: @userinfobot lub @GetMyID_bot
2. Kliknij Rozpocznij / Start
3. Bot automatycznie odpowie na Twoje informacje o koncie, w tym pokaże Twój Telegram User ID
4. Skopiuj i zapisz ten ciąg cyfr, będzie potrzebny do konfiguracji białej listy

Zdobądź swój Telegram User ID

Trzy, zarejestruj konto na platformie API dużego modelu

Zaleca się użycie OpenRouter, ponieważ obsługuje wiele modeli na jednym kluczu API, co jest bardziej odpowiednie dla początkujących.

1. Otwórz stronę: https://openrouter.ai/
2. Zarejestruj konto i zaloguj się, a następnie stwórz API, najpierw doładuj niewielką kwotę, utworzony klucz musisz zapisać

Rozpocznij instalację

Krok pierwszy: zainstaluj WSL2+Ubuntu

1. Wyszukaj PowerShell w menu startowym → uruchom jako administrator
2. Wprowadź następujące polecenie w PowerShell
wsl --install

Wyszukaj PowerShell w menu startowym → uruchom jako administrator
Wprowadź poniższe polecenie, aby zainstalowaćwsl --install

Krok drugi: otwórz Ubuntu w menu startowym

Podczas pierwszego uruchomienia system poprosi cię o ustawienie:
Nazwa użytkownika Linux (można ustawić dowolnie)
Hasło Linux (podczas wpisywania hasła nie będą wyświetlane znaki, normalnie po wpisaniu naciśnij Enter)

Krok trzeci: zainstaluj OpenClaw w Ubuntu

Uwaga: poniższe polecenie należy wykonać w terminalu Ubuntu, a nie w PowerShell

curl -fsSL https://openclaw.ai/install.sh | bash

Wprowadź i poczekaj na zakończenie instalacji, zajmie to kilka minut

Krok czwarty: po zakończeniu instalacji wejdź w przewodnik dla początkujących

1. Potwierdź sposób instalacji
Gdy pojawi się poniższy komunikat:
Rozumiem, że jest to domyślnie osobiste i użytkowanie współdzielone/wieloużytkowe wymaga zablokowania. Kontynuować?
Wybierz tutaj TAK, a następnie naciśnij Enter, możesz używać klawiszy kierunkowych do wyboru.

Wybierz TAK

2. Wybierz tryb instalacji: Szybki start

3. Wybierz dostawcę modelu: OpenRouter
Następnie wybierz: Wklej klucz API teraz
Następnie wklej przygotowany wcześniej klucz API OpenRouter
Wybór modelu, tutaj wybieram: DeepSeek V3.1

Wybierz: OpenRouter
Następnie wybierz: Wklej klucz API teraz

Wklej przygotowany wcześniej klucz API OpenRouter
Modele można wybierać według własnych potrzeb

4. Skonfiguruj kanał czatu
Wybierz kanał czatu: Telegram
Następnie wybierz: Wprowadź token bota Telegram
Następnie wprowadź wcześniej zapisany token bota Telegram

Wybierz: Telegram
Wybierz: Wprowadź token bota Telegram
Następnie wprowadź wcześniej zapisany token bota Telegram

5. Konfiguracja umiejętności
Gdy pojawi się poniższa opcja: Skonfigurować umiejętności teraz?
Zaleca się najpierw wybrać: NIE, a później zainstalować, jeśli będzie to potrzebne.
Uwaga: tę opcję należy zazwyczaj zaznaczyć najpierw spacji, a potem potwierdzić Enterem

6. Inne opcje konfiguracyjne
Jeśli w przyszłości pojawią się miejsca, gdzie należy wypełnić dodatkowy klucz API, wybierz najpierw wszystkie: NIE

Wybierz wszystkie: NIE

7. Po zakończeniu instalacji możesz wpisać w Ubuntu:

openclaw dashboard

To otworzy panel sterowania OpenClaw.

Krok piąty: przyznaj OpenClaw pełne uprawnienia + ustaw białą listę

1. Otwórz wersję przeglądarkową konsoli, jeśli wcześniej jej nie otworzyłeś, możesz wpisać w Ubuntu:
openclaw dashboard

2. Wejdź na stronę konfiguracyjną
Po wejściu do konsoli: wybierz Konfiguracja
Kliknij Wszystkie ustawienia
Wybierz surowy na dole

Kliknij w zaznaczone miejsce w czerwonym prostokącie

3. Zmień uprawnienia narzędzia
Zmień z:

"tools": {
"profile": "messaging"
}

Zamień na:

"tools": {
"profile": "full",
"exec": {
"host": "gateway",
"security": "full",
"ask": "off"
},
"web": {
"fetch": {
"enabled": true
}
}
},

Po zamianie kliknij Zapisz

Po zapisaniu będzie to aktywne.

Kliknij tutaj po narzędziach, jeśli pojawi się pełny, oznacza to, że ustawienia zostały zakończone.

To oznacza, że narzędzie zmienia konfigurację z trybu tylko wiadomości na pełny tryb, a uprawnienia lokalne są ustawione na najwyższe, jednocześnie wyłączając potwierdzenia krok po kroku.

4. Skonfiguruj białą listę dla bota Telegram

Aby zapobiec przypadkowemu używaniu twojego bota przez innych, zaleca się włączenie funkcji białej listy
Po włączeniu tylko Telegramowi użytkownicy dodani do białej listy będą mogli wysyłać polecenia do bota i normalnie go używać
Metoda ustawienia
Otwórz konsolę OpenClaw
Kliknij Kanały
Znajdź Zezwól od
Kliknij Dodaj
Dodaj swój Telegram User ID
Przewiń na dół i kliknij Zapisz, aby zachować ustawienia
Po zakończeniu ustawień tylko konto odpowiadające temu Telegram ID będzie mogło używać tego bota.
Uwaga: tutaj wpisujesz Telegram User ID (czysty numer), a nie nazwę użytkownika

Skonfiguruj białą listę dla bota Telegram

Krok szósty: skonfiguruj proxy Telegram

Tylko wtedy, gdy zauważysz, że Telegram nie łączy się, nie odbiera wiadomości, skonfiguruj tę opcję
1. Sprawdź port proxy VPN
Najpierw potwierdź numer portu swojego lokalnego oprogramowania proxy

Sprawdź numer portu

2. Wykonaj następujące polecenie w Ubuntu
Zmień poniższy numer portu na swój rzeczywisty port (to ważne, pamiętaj, aby zmienić swój numer portu)

PORT=twój numer portu
HOST_IP=$(ip route show | awk '/default/ {print $3}')
openclaw config set channels.telegram.proxy "http://$HOST_IP:$PORT"
openclaw config set channels.telegram.network.autoSelectFamily false
openclaw gateway restart
openclaw channels status --probe
openclaw logs --follow

3. Następnie wprowadź kod, aby uruchomić na nowo

openclaw gateway restart
openclaw logs --follow

4. Otwórz Telegram, wyślij wiadomość do swojego bota, aby przetestować, czy można normalnie czatować
Na tym etapie OpenClaw jest już zainstalowane.


Często używane polecenia OpenClaw

Uruchom i działaj

openclaw gateway uruchom usługę bramy (rdzeń, musi działać)

openclaw gateway start uruchom bramę w tle

openclaw gateway stop zatrzymaj bramę

openclaw gateway restart uruchom na nowo usługę

openclaw gateway status sprawdź status bramy

openclaw tui uruchom terminal

openclaw dashboard otwórz panel sterowania (interfejs wizualny)


Zarządzanie konfiguracją

openclaw onboard pierwsze uruchomienie

openclaw setup inicjalizacja

openclaw configure interaktywna konfiguracja (ustawienia poświadczeń, urządzeń itd.)

openclaw config get sprawdź bieżącą konfigurację

openclaw config set ustaw elementy konfiguracyjne

openclaw config validate sprawdź plik konfiguracyjny


Zarządzanie kanałami (łączy różne platformy czatu)

openclaw channels add dodaj kanał

openclaw channels login zaloguj się do kanałów (WhatsApp, Telegram, itd.)

openclaw channels list sprawdź już połączone kanały

openclaw channels logout wyloguj się z kanału


Wysyłanie wiadomości

openclaw message send wyślij wiadomość

openclaw message broadcast rozsyłaj wiadomości


Status i diagnostyka

openclaw status sprawdź status (zdrowie kanału, ostatnie sesje)

openclaw gateway status sprawdź status bramy

openclaw health sprawdź stan zdrowia bramy

openclaw doctor diagnozuj problemy + automatyczna naprawa

openclaw logs sprawdź dzienniki


Umiejętności i wtyczki

openclaw skills zarządzaj umiejętnościami (instalacja, aktualizacja, usunięcie)

openclaw plugins zarządzaj wtyczkami

openclaw skills install <skill> Zainstaluj umiejętność

openclaw skills list wypisz zainstalowane umiejętności


Pamięć i sesje

openclaw sessions wypisz historie sesji

openclaw memory przeszukaj zawartość pamięci

openclaw agents zarządzaj niezależnymi agentami


Zadania cykliczne

openclaw cron zarządzanie zadaniami cyklicznymi

openclaw cron list sprawdź zadania cykliczne

openclaw cron add dodaj zadanie cykliczne


Przeglądarka i węzeł

openclaw browser kontroluj przeglądarkę (automatyzacja)

openclaw nodes zarządzaj połączonymi węzłami (telefony itp.)

openclaw node kontrola pojedynczego węzła


Narzędzia

openclaw update aktualizuj CLI

openclaw reset zresetuj konfigurację (zachowaj CLI)

openclaw uninstall całkowicie odinstaluj


Obserwuj mnie, w następnej aktualizacji więcej sposobów na OpenClaw